Quick heads-up on Pinwheel UI versioning: we cut a minor release every sprint, and anything touching component props needs a changeset file in the PR. No changeset, no merge — the bot will nag you. Majors are rare and go through the design council first. The full policy, with examples of what counts as breaking, lives on the internal page below.

wiki page, bahip-yahip: https://grafana.qirvanlabs.corp/browse/display/projects/cc3a1b9dbfc9

**Crash pipeline — quick facts**

Glintfall app crashes flow through the Cindertrace pipeline: device → ingest queue → symbolication → triage board. Release managers check the triage board before sign-off; anything above a 0.3% crash rate blocks the cut. Symbolication lags ~10 minutes after upload. For pipeline outages or missing symbols, reach the tooling team at the address below.

alerts address for kafof-bagag: kasael@olvarqdyn.corp

### Version mismatch in Larkspur components

Symptom: apps pull mismatched major versions of the Larkspur shared library, breaking theming. Check the lockfile against the published registry manifest. Pin all consumers to the same major before cutting a release; never mix 3.x and 4.x. To query the registry's version index and yank bad releases, authenticate with the token below.

login token, yajeg-fawif: eyJhbGciOiJIUzI1NiIsInR5cCI6IkpXVCJ9.eyJzdWIiOiIEdPQYnZXaZIn0.HSRTnYZBx0Qc

Subject: Retirement of the Corvet Line

All,

For the incoming director: the Corvet product line is being retired end of next fiscal year. Remaining inventory clears through the Westfall channel. Support commitments honoured for eighteen months. Engineering shifts to the Auralis platform. Announcement timing is not yet settled, so keep this internal. The confidential plan behind the retirement is outlined below.

board note of kaguf-hafop: The renewal with Zorixix Holdings closes at $5 million a year, 10 percent below the last contract. Project Ulawyn slips by one quarter because of the audit delay.